Siem De Jong's agent has played down reports linking the Ajax ace with a possible move to Newcastle.

 

Reports have suggested Newcastle are lining up a move for De Jong during this month's transfer window as they look to boslter their squad.

 

However, De Jong's representative, Louis Laros, claims the classy midfielder is happy at Ajax and will probably stay at the Amsterdam ArenA.

 

"There has been a lot of interest in Siem but at the moment he is the captain of Ajax, and he is happy at Ajax," Laros told Sky Tyne and Wear.
